In Chhattisgarh, division-level programs under Bastar Pandum have started today in the Dantewada district of the Bastar division. It was inaugurated by Deputy Chief Minister and Home Minister of Chhattisgarh Vijay Sharma. The closing ceremony of Bastar Pandum will be held on April 5, in which Union Home Minister Amit Shah will participate.
The Bastar area of Chhattisgarh is known for its amazing tribal culture, tradition, customs and diverse tribal cuisine. Bastar Pandum is being organized to revive this rich tribal art and culture of Bastar and bring it in front of the country and abroad. Under this three-day program, competitions are being organized in seven disciplines including tribal dance, folk song, tribal drama, musical instruments, costumes, jewelry, crafts and cuisine. Last year, Bastar Olympics was organized by Chhattisgarh government in which thousands of youth participated and now the organization of Bastar Pandum is proof that Bastar area is moving forward on the path of development by getting free from the red terror of Naxalism.
